Solarwinds_TFTP - The application allows users to set a fixed IP address or an IP address range to be authorized in the use of this Server. Also, users can adjust the Server operation to only receive or only send files.
Discovery_Utility - The Discovery Utility scans the network and reports back any found VoIP devices that are attached to the physical network.
Autoprovisioning Template - With autoprovisioning enabled, the board will get it's configuration from a remote TFTP server on boot or periodically on a scheduled delay.

SIP-enabled IP Ceiling Speaker V2 (with Night Ringer)
A Power over Ethernet (PoE 802.3af) and VoIP mass notification device
